**Action Item PM-14: Harden the Swiftcrate parcel-tracking webhook**

During the incident, the webhook accepted unsigned payloads from any origin, allowing spoofed delivery events to reach downstream billing. We must add HMAC signature verification, replay protection with a five-minute window, and strict origin allowlisting before re-enabling the endpoint. The proposed verification design and threat model are written up internally for review.

dashboard of yahaf-kawep = https://grafana.nelvrocorp.internal/spaces/projects/spaces/364313bfe15e

Briefing — Leadership Review, Ostrell Instruments. For sales leads: the revised commission scheme takes effect next quarter. Base rates drop slightly; accelerators on multi-year Fennic Suite deals rise substantially. Quotas recalibrate by territory, with the Marwick district weighted for growth. Director Hale Bruner will walk through mechanics at the review. The rationale for these changes stems from a confidential plan set out below.

management briefing: Only 33 of the 205 pilot accounts renewed Kasath, so a churn review is set for October 17. Weniusek Logistics is in early talks to buy Holethax Freight for about $345.6 million.

Handover — Insurance Renewal, Bravatek Holdings
From: D. Okafor, outgoing. To: S. Linwell, incoming.

Fleet and cargo policies with Norwick Assurance lapse in nine weeks. Broker has two quotes; neither covers the new Calder depot adequately. Push for depot inclusion or tender elsewhere. Claims history file is clean except one warehouse incident, settled. Heads of department must confirm asset lists this month. Strategic note for your eyes appended below.

internal memo for tagef-hadup: Gross margin on Ulaath came in at 15 percent against a plan of 5 percent. Only 7 of the 120 pilot accounts renewed Ulaath, so a churn review is set for October 15.